Description
With searing heat driving up air-conditioner use across California, the manager of the state's power grid has called for another Flex Alert Thursday, urging residents to conserve as much electricity as possible from 4 to 9 p.m.
The Excessive Heat Warning is still in effect until 8 p.m. Monday. Thursday and Friday may be slightly cooler. But the big ridge of high-pressure will sweep in more humidity causing uncomfortable conditions. This Saturday, Sunday and Monday will be excessively hot.
